> Main dak sees this:
>
> curl | 7.88.1-10 | stable | source, amd64, arm64, armel, armhf, i386,
> mips64el, mipsel, ppc64el, s390x
> curl | 7.88.1-10+deb12u2 | proposed-updates | source, amd64, arm64, armel,
> armhf, i386, mips64el, mipsel, ppc64el, s390x
>
> with 7.88.1-10+deb12u1, which isn't one of those two, only in
> bookworm-security (so on different dak instance), and doesn't + won't
> show up in proposed-updates eventually because there's already a newer
> version there (via #1042848).
Thanks. That's helpful... though I'm not quite sure what to do about
it in general. I mean, I can easily enough deal with it in this case,
but if there HADN'T been a newer one in proposed-updates, then I would
have been forced to build against a package with known security issues,
I suppose? (I imagine a backport of a package in bookworm-security
would be rejected for similar reasons).
